    Abstract: An agricultural planter has a chassis with a tool bar and at least one row unit. Each row unit is carried by the tool bar and has a fluid actuator and a linkage assembly connecting it to the tool bar. The linkage assembly and fluid actuator allows the row unit to be raised and lowered. A control module is operable to individually raise and lower each row unit on the agricultural planter using the fluid actuator in response to either a manual input, an automatically determined requirement or condition of the at least one row unit, or an automatically determined operating condition of the agricultural planter. The control module is further operable to prevent the raising or lowering of an individual row unit on the agricultural planter based on either a configuration of the agricultural planter or the potential occurrence of an undesirable weight or drag distribution.

    Abstract: A system comprising an air seeder assembly has a base mount with base ears including a first pair of base bores and defining a channel therebetween with a channel width. The assembly comprising a seed boot removably mountable on the base mount, and having a pair of boot ears with a first pair of boot bores. A seed boot stabilizer is mountable on the seed boot and the base mount and positionable in the channel between the seed boot and the base mount. The boot stabilizer has a primary portion with a first stabilizer bore alignable with the first pair of base bores in the base ears. A fastener structure may extending through the pair of base bores of the base ears, the pair of boot bores of the boot ears and the stabilizer bore to fasten the stabilizer to the seed boot and the base mount.

    Abstract: A soil opener comprises first and second soil-cutting members. The first member has a first soil-engaging surface inclined at a first angle to a perpendicular to the soil surface when viewed along a travel direction, the first angle being greater than zero, and at a second angle to the travel direction when viewed along a perpendicular, the second angle being greater than zero. The second member comprises a rotating disc and has a second soil-engaging surface that faces away from, and in a substantially opposite direction to, the first soil-engaging surface, the second soil-engaging surface being inclined at a third angle to a perpendicular when viewed along the travel direction, the third angle being greater than zero and in the same sense as the first angle.

    Abstract: An agricultural implement is provided that has a variable placement hinge joint that allows adjacent implement sections to flex relative to each other and can be moved by an actuator to control spacing between adjacent work zones defined by the implement sections. This can be done by detecting relative angle changes between adjacent implement sections and moving the hinge joint to maintain a constant distance between the work zones so that row spacing is substantially constant across the entire implement, even between adjacent ground-engaging tools or other working units of different implement sections.

    Abstract: A material decelerating device is connected in series with a distribution tube in proximity to a material outlet in an agricultural air distribution system for decelerating conveying air which placing material into a furrow in the ground. The material decelerating includes an inlet tube connected to the distribution tube to receive material and conveying air therefrom. The inlet tube is connected at an intermediate location on a center tube of the device which exhausts the air upwardly to an exhaust opening and deposits the material downwardly through an outlet opening. A cap adjustably spans the exhaust opening to vary the amount of air exhausted. The inlet tube is inclined downwardly in alignment with a helical recessed channel within the center tube to guide material to the outlet.

    Abstract: A planting unit for depositing fertilizer and seed in a single pass, double shoot manner includes a rotating disc that cuts a furrow in a planting surface and a trailing seed boot, having a cutting edge, that cuts a vertically and horizontally offset trench in the furrow to form a seed bed in the planting surface. The disc has a mounting frame for mounting the disc to a linkage assembly that is, in turn, coupled to a toolbar mount. The seed boot is also attached to the mounting frame. This common attachment provides a relatively short and compact device without sacrificing fertilizer and seed stratification.
